Why it was recalled
In the event of a crash, an unsecured wheelchair may increase the risk of injury.
What was recalled
Daimler Trucks North America LLC (DTNA) is recalling certain 2005-2018 Thomas Built Buses Saf-T-Liner C2 school buses. In the event of a crash, the wheelchair pocket track anchorage may not adequately secure a the wheelchair.
What to do
DTNA will notify owners, and dealers will add additional fasteners to the wheelchair pocket track to reinforce the anchorage, free of charge. An interim notice was sent to owners on September 13, 2017. The recall began on December 20, 2017. Owners may contact DTNA customer service at 1-800-745-8000.
